I'm working with a soundcard and I'm trying to implement the isochronous
write function (libusb-win32 backend). It's not pretty, but here's what I
have so far.


#    def iso_write(self, dev_handle, ep, intf, data, timeout):
#       pass
# int usb_isochronous_setup_async(usb_dev_handle *dev, void **context,
unsigned char ep, int pktsize);
# int usb_submit_async(void *context, char *bytes, int size);
    @methodtrace(_logger)
    def iso_write(self, dev_handle, ep, intf, data, epsize,timeout):
r0 = c_void_p()
request0 = pointer(r0)
data_cnt0=0

address, buffersize = data.buffer_info()
buffersize *= data.itemsize
#setup works
print _lib.usb_isochronous_setup_async(dev_handle,request0, ep,epsize)
#submit fails
return int(_check(_lib.usb_submit_async(r0,
cast(address, c_char_p),
buffersize)))
for x in range(0,10):
data_cnt0 = _lib.usb_reap_async(request0,5000)
_lib.usb_submit_async(r0,
cast(address, c_char_p),
buffersize)
print data_cnt0

This produces the following error.
USBError: [Errno None] libusb0-dll:err [submit-async] submitting request
failed, win error: The parameter is incorrect.

It looks like it's in reference to the cast(address,c_char_p) parameter,
Could it be the pointer?

Any ideas as to what I'm doing wrong here?
Is there publicly available experimental code for libusb-win32 iso_write?
